Located just a short drive from Heraclión, Agia Pelagia is a charming fishing village that boasts a stunning beach with soft sand and clear waters. This beach is ideal for families due to its calm waters, making it a safe option for children to play and swim. The surrounding area is dotted with tavernas and cafes, offering delicious local cuisine and refreshing drinks.
Fodele Beach is known for its picturesque setting, surrounded by lush greenery and dramatic cliffs. The beach is famous for its fine sand and crystal-clear waters, making it a perfect spot for swimming and sunbathing. Fodele is also the birthplace of the renowned painter Domenikos Theotokopoulos, known as El Greco, and visitors can explore the nearby village to learn more about his life and work.

Famous for its unique caves and stunning sunsets, Matala Beach is a must-visit for anyone looking to experience the natural beauty of Crete. The beach has a rich history, once serving as a refuge for hippies in the 1960s. Today, it attracts visitors from around the world who come to enjoy its clear waters and striking scenery.
Located near Matala, Kommos Beach is a quieter alternative for those looking to escape the crowds. This unspoiled beach is known for its natural beauty and serene atmosphere. The beach is also an important archaeological site, with ruins from the Minoan civilization located nearby.

Although a bit further from Heraclión, Elafonissi Beach is worth the trip for its stunning pink sand and turquoise waters. The beach is located on the southwestern coast of Crete and is famous for its unique color, a result of crushed seashells. Visitors can enjoy a day of sunbathing, swimming, and exploring the nearby islet.
Preveli Beach is known for its stunning scenery, featuring a river that flows into the sea, surrounded by palm trees and cliffs. This unique landscape creates a beautiful setting for relaxation and exploration. The beach is accessible by a hike down to the shore, and visitors are rewarded with breathtaking views and a tranquil atmosphere.
